Which companies in Ohio sponsor visas for sales lead roles?
Several large Ohio employers have established H-1B visa sponsorship histories in sales and business development functions. Procter and Gamble in Cincinnati, Progressive Insurance in Mayfield Village, and NCR Voyix in Columbus have all sponsored international hires. Mid-size software, manufacturing, and healthcare technology companies across Columbus and Cleveland also appear in Department of Labor disclosure data for sales-adjacent specialty occupation roles.
Which visa types are most common for sales lead roles in Ohio?
The H-1B is the most frequently used visa for sales lead roles in Ohio, particularly when the position requires a bachelor's degree in a specific field such as business, marketing, or a technical discipline. The O-1A is an option for candidates with demonstrable industry recognition. Candidates from Australia may qualify for the E-3 visa, and Canadian or Mexican nationals may be eligible for TN visa status under USMCA, depending on the role's duties.
Which cities in Ohio have the most sales lead visa sponsorship jobs?
Columbus is the most active city for visa-sponsored sales lead roles in Ohio, driven by its concentration of technology companies, healthcare organizations, and corporate headquarters. Cleveland follows, with strength in manufacturing, financial services, and health systems. Cincinnati rounds out the top three, particularly in consumer goods, logistics, and regional corporate offices. Smaller markets like Dayton and Akron see occasional openings tied to specific industry employers.

Are there any Ohio-specific considerations for sales lead roles and visa sponsorship?
Ohio employers filing H-1B petitions for sales lead roles must meet Department of Labor prevailing wage requirements for the specific metropolitan area, which differ across Columbus, Cleveland, and Cincinnati. Sales lead positions must also qualify as specialty occupations, meaning the employer typically needs to demonstrate the role requires a specific bachelor's degree or higher. Ohio's mix of Fortune 500 headquarters and mid-market companies means sponsorship capacity varies significantly by employer.
What is the prevailing wage for sponsored sales lead jobs in Ohio?
U.S. employers sponsoring a visa must pay at least the prevailing wage, which is what workers in the same role, area, and experience level typically earn. The Department of Labor sets this rate to make sure companies aren't hiring foreign workers simply because they'd accept lower pay than a U.S. worker. It varies by job title, location, and experience. You can look up current prevailing wage rates for any occupation and location using the OFLC Wage Search page.
